Create a DOS bootable CD

I have the R107305.exe file (for HD firmware update) and want to create a DOS bootable CD !

But SONIC Data creator under "Make it Bootable" asks for a .img, .ima, .bin file and not the .exe file.

What am I not understanding !!??

Go to this website and select the dos cd boot image you want to burn. then use sonic to burn the image like you were prompted to do. burn the firmware update to another cd and just insert it after pc boots and run the update.

There is a way to add the update file to the dos boot cd but this way is easier for novice user like you.
